In the world of engineering and manufacturing, the concept of added metal (附加金属) plays a crucial role in enhancing the properties and functionality of various products. The term refers to the additional metal that is incorporated into a structure or component during fabrication processes, such as welding, casting, or additive manufacturing. This practice is employed to improve strength, durability, and performance characteristics of materials, making them more suitable for their intended applications.For instance, in the aerospace industry, components must withstand extreme conditions, including high temperatures and pressures. Engineers often use added metal (附加金属) to reinforce critical parts of an aircraft, ensuring they can endure these harsh environments without failing. By strategically adding metal in specific areas, manufacturers can optimize weight distribution and enhance overall structural integrity.Another significant application of added metal (附加金属) is found in the field of 3D printing. Additive manufacturing technologies allow for the layer-by-layer deposition of materials, enabling designers to create complex geometries that were previously impossible to achieve with traditional methods. During this process, added metal (附加金属) can be utilized to build up features that require additional strength or to repair worn-out components, extending their lifespan and reducing waste.Moreover, the use of added metal (附加金属) is not limited to industrial applications. In jewelry making, artisans often employ this technique to enhance the aesthetic and functional qualities of their creations. By adding metal to certain areas of a piece, they can create intricate designs while also improving durability. This practice allows jewelers to craft unique items that stand out in the market, appealing to consumers who value both beauty and quality.The environmental implications of using added metal (附加金属) are also noteworthy. As industries strive to become more sustainable, the ability to repair and enhance existing products through the addition of metal can significantly reduce the need for new materials. This not only conserves resources but also minimizes waste, contributing to a more circular economy.In conclusion, the concept of added metal (附加金属) encompasses a wide range of applications across various fields, from aerospace engineering to jewelry design. Its significance lies in the ability to enhance the properties of materials, improve product performance, and promote sustainability. As technology continues to evolve, the methods and techniques for incorporating added metal (附加金属) will likely advance, opening new avenues for innovation and efficiency in manufacturing processes.
